Job Description

Req ID : 2626893
Education and Experience Requirements
  • High School Diploma or GED required.
  • Entrylevel position.
  • Strong mechanical aptitude.
  • Enrollment in a Technical Aviation program preferred.
  • Essential communication skills include the ability to read write speak and understand the English language and listening and computer keyboard skills.

Position Purpose:
  • This is an entrylevel position in which the individual will be trained in the manufacturing processes of the aircraft. In a team environment under direct supervision perform a variety of structural assembly operations in a production department.

Essential Functions:
  • Under specific instruction and guidance perform fitting of detail parts and basic drilling and riveting operations using basic mechanic hand tools (pneumatic drills rivet gun counter sinks reamers and files etc.) .
  • Ensure parts and work content meets the instructions of assigned manufacturing employee and/or Quality Control Inspector.
  • Learn to read work orders blueprints and specification sheets to determine sequence of operation and work requirement. .
  • Align and assemblies parts to be riveted using holding fixtures pins clamps and fasteners.
  • Observe and assist to become familiar with parts and assemblies then works with decreasing supervision as experience is gained.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Other Requirements:
  • Must be able to read a scale and perform basic shop math.
  • Read and comprehend basic documents and instructions.
  • Must have essential personal skills which include an aptitude for handson craftwork a professional attitude attention to detail ability to work with people and to meet demanding schedules.
  • Must demonstrate good housekeeping and safety practices.
  • Proficiency in current personal computerbased software.
  • Must be available to work any shift.
  • Must be able to lift and transport objects up to 40 pounds.
